The backgroundFetch read-only property of the ServiceWorkerRegistration interface returns a reference to a BackgroundFetchManager object, which can be used to initiate background fetch operations.

Value

A BackgroundFetchManager object.

Examples

Initiating a background fetch

The following code accesses the backgroundFetch property and uses it to initiate a background fetch operation.

js
// main.js async function requestBackgroundFetch(movieData) { const swRegistration = await navigator.serviceWorker.ready; const fetchRegistration = await swRegistration.backgroundFetch.fetch( "download-movie", ["/my-movie-part-1.webm", "/my-movie-part-2.webm"], { icons: movieIcons, title: "Downloading my movie", downloadTotal: 60 * 1024 * 1024, label: "Downloading a show", }, ); // … }
